(_with_ dimming cable) **Count:** each _lighting control zone_. ### Somewhere In Between The dichotomy of [[#"Standalone" Systems]] vs. [[#"Centralized" Systems]] assumes zones will be controlled either (1) right next to the fixture or (2) in the nearest electrical room. I think just as common is 3--5 circuit controllers above the ceiling. 1. `HEATING`/`Lighting Control Room Controller - n Circuit` **Count:** each controller. 2. `COMMON ASSEMBLIES`/`PDI BRANCH CKT HOME RUNS`/...
